Output 5dd3e9620eef1d4e00644b9bfdd0d1c9fe8af8edae939b0ee504635571753963:1

value
3895173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d561a5872544c6f7f17ef735176a952b4521cee OP_EQUAL
address
37HLHnEGQjyT6qMhzBWehfieGWghQpmhR5
transaction
5dd3e9620eef1d4e00644b9bfdd0d1c9fe8af8edae939b0ee504635571753963
spent
true